Acquire the Job Done Right: DIY Chimney Cleaning Kit

A well-maintained chimney is essential for a safe and efficient heating experience. Regular cleaning prevents creosote buildup, reducing the risk of dangerous flue fires. While expert chimney sweeps provide top-notch service, a DIY chimney cleaning kit can be a cost-effective solution for homeowners who are confident to tackle the task themselves.

Before you begin, ensure your chimney is cold. A hot chimney poses a significant safety hazard. Adhering to the manufacturer's instructions is paramount when using any DIY kit.

Generally, these kits include a implement designed to clear creosote buildup from the inside of your chimney, along with a extended handle for extending into the flue. Some kits may also contain specialized accessories like a viewer to help you inspect the condition of your chimney walls and spot any potential issues.

Essential Tools for a Thorough Chimney Cleaning Kit

A well-stocked chimney cleaning kit ensures a safe and effective sweep. Start with the basics: a sturdy tool designed to fit your vent diameter. Heavy-duty gloves protect your hands from soot and debris, while a face covering safeguards your lungs. A flexible pole allows you to reach deep into the chimney, and a bucket is essential for collecting ash. For added convenience, consider a shop vac to remove fine particles.
